Sample day menu..I need a review please!
 
I'd like to put down what Im eating on a typical day and see if Im in the right role for induction or if IM way off base..
Bkft... egg omelette with ham and cheese
Lunch: Salad with egg, tomatoes, a couple cukes, cheese and about 2 tbps bleu cheese dressing--- some cknbreast cooked with ham and swiss cheese
Dinner--ckn or a steak...with a salad or green beens

Please let me know.. thanks in advance

Your menu seems fine, altho Dr. Atkins in his latest edition suggests cutting back on cheese consumption. I did eat a lot of cheese and still lost weight but I know some people have a stall in their weight loss when they consume a lot of cheese. What about water and vitamins?

Watch the over use of ham. It is very salty. :)

Remember 3 to 4 oz of cheese a day. Other than that it looks good.

Remember to drink your daily requirement of water and make sure your calories at 10 to 12 times your body weight

The content of it looks great. One thing I've learned over eight months of this is to eat smaller meals and snack. That way your blood sugar never gets a big surge and you never get very hungry (and thus are much less likely to go off in the wrong direction).
